If human waste (excrement's) is treated correctly it can be used as fertilizer. There are a number of ways to sanitize human waste to be used as fertilizer. If Thermophilic fermentation is used the waste will be sanitized for use in a relatively short period of time, usually 1-3 days at 53-55 degrees C. If you were to use Mesophilic fermentation all pathogens would be killed at about 35-37 degrees C in approximately 36 days. Human excrement's can be used to develop organic fertilizer which serves as partial substitute for chemical fertilizer. Thus negative impact and harm to the environment caused by chemical fertilizer can be reduced.
